Change since 2011 is not available for this village. The 2020 Mission Antyodaya survey recorded a population of 1,591 — exactly the Census 2011 figure. That happens in about 15% of villages nationally, where the surveyor appears to have carried the old number forward rather than counting afresh. Showing “0% growth” here would be reporting a number nobody measured, so we don't. How we detect this.

XV Finance Commission grant for Narsapur panchayat, Damaragidda zila parishad. These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.
